‘Backcasting’ for lower transport carbon emissions

Have you ever wondered how we might travel in our cities in 2025 and even in 2050? A recent study has examined the issues. The VIBAT London project (Visioning and Backcasting for Transport in London1) allows London’s policy-makers to examine what the city will need to accomplish, both technologically and socially, to reach carbon dioxide (CO2) emission reductions of 60 per cent by 2025 and 80 per cent by 2050 in the transport sector.
